If you’re pricing out a new Bermuda grass sod lawn in Louisiana, cost is usually the first question — and the honest answer is “it depends.” Sod pricing varies by variety, lot size, soil prep, and installer, but there are clear market ranges you can plan around. This guide breaks down the typical cost per square foot for Bermuda sod in Louisiana, what drives pricing up or down, and how to get accurate budget numbers before you sign anything.

Larger jobs have lower per-square-foot pricing because mobilization costs (delivery, equipment, labor setup) are spread across more area. Jobs under 1,000 sq ft often carry a minimum that pushes the effective per-foot rate higher.

Tight backyard access, long carry distances, or difficult terrain slow the crew down and increase labor. Service areas farther from the distributor may also add travel cost.
Peak installation season in Louisiana runs April through August. Early spring and late summer sometimes carry minor premium demand pricing, while slow-season installs (late fall) can come with off-season discounts.
| Line Item | Typical Share of Total Cost |
|---|---|
| Sod (material) | 30–45% |
| Labor (install) | 25–35% |
| Site prep | 10–25% |
| Delivery & equipment | 5–10% |
| Disposal (old grass) | 2–8% |
Pricing assumes straightforward site prep. Heavy tree-root removal, major grading, or drainage repair can push costs higher.

For a 3,000 sq ft lawn, a DIY install often lands around $1,500–$2,800 in hard costs, plus 15–25 hours of labor. A professional install eliminates mistakes that cause sod failure — and sod failure is expensive.
A standard pallet of Bermuda sod covers about 450 square feet and typically costs $175–$400 depending on variety and supplier.
